package routing
import (
"encoding/json"
"net/http"
"github.com/matrix-org/util"
"github.com/element-hq/dendrite/clientapi/httputil"
"github.com/element-hq/dendrite/clientapi/producers"
"github.com/element-hq/dendrite/internal/transactions"
userapi "github.com/element-hq/dendrite/userapi/api"
"github.com/matrix-org/gomatrixserverlib/spec"
)
// SendToDevice handles PUT /_matrix/client/r0/sendToDevice/{eventType}/{txnId}
// sends the device events to the syncapi & federationsender
func SendToDevice(
req *http.Request, device *userapi.Device,
syncProducer *producers.SyncAPIProducer,
txnCache *transactions.Cache,
eventType string, txnID *string,
) util.JSONResponse {
if txnID != nil {
if res, ok := txnCache.FetchTransaction(device.AccessToken, *txnID, req.URL); ok {
return *res
}
}
var httpReq struct {
Messages map[string]map[string]json.RawMessage `json:"messages"`
}
resErr := httputil.UnmarshalJSONRequest(req, &httpReq)
if resErr != nil {
return *resErr
}
for userID, byUser := range httpReq.Messages {
for deviceID, message := range byUser {
if err := syncProducer.SendToDevice(
req.Context(), device.UserID, userID, deviceID, eventType, message,
); err != nil {
util.GetLogger(req.Context()).WithError(err).Error("eduProducer.SendToDevice failed")
return util.JSONResponse{
Code: http.StatusInternalServerError,
JSON: spec.InternalServerError{},
}
}
}
}
res := util.JSONResponse{
Code: http.StatusOK,
JSON: struct{}{},
}
if txnID != nil {
txnCache.AddTransaction(device.AccessToken, *txnID, req.URL, &res)
}
return res
}
